Vietnam Abolishes Death Penalty for Embezzlement, Saving Tycoon’s Life


Vietnam’s National Assembly has approved a significant amendment to the Criminal Code, abolishing the death penalty for eight offenses, including embezzlement and activities aimed at overthrowing the government, effective next month. This decision comes with the prospect of life imprisonment replacing capital punishment for these crimes. Among those affected by this change is Truong My Lan, a prominent tycoon sentenced to death for embezzlement in a high-profile $12 billion fraud case. Her sentence will be automatically commuted to life imprisonment due to the new law.

Other offenses that will no longer carry the death penalty include vandalizing state property, manufacturing counterfeit medicines, jeopardizing peace, espionage, and drug-related crimes. The Vietnamese government’s move reflects an evolving stance on capital punishment, although certain crimes, such as murder, treason, and child sexual abuse, will still warrant capital punishment. Drug trafficking also remains a capital offense.

The amendment has sparked discussions about the criminal justice system in Vietnam, where capital punishment data is state secrecy, and the exact number of individuals currently on death row remains unknown. Since the abolition of firing squads in 2011, lethal injection has been the sole execution method used. The unanimous ratification of this law signifies a notable shift in Vietnam’s approach to dealing with serious crimes, emphasizing life imprisonment over the death penalty for specific offenses. As the changes take effect on July 1, a significant legal recalibration is anticipated in the country’s criminal justice practices.
